'Sylvie of the Sunshine State' is a unique documentary that blends the chaotic essence of childhood with a deep dive into family dynamics. You’ve got this little second grader, Sylvie, whose world is shaped by her quirky Jewish matriarchs and the emotional weight of a distant dad, all while navigating the new normal of virtual life. The tone feels intimate, almost like eavesdropping on a family gathering, with those little moments of awkwardness and joy that really resonate. The pacing is relaxed, allowing you to soak in those nuances, while Sylvie’s perspective as seen through her filmmaker mom’s lens adds a layer of authenticity. It’s intriguing how the film captures the absurdity of modern life through a child’s eyes, making it distinctive in its approach to storytelling.
